AI DevOps Engineer
Job Summary
About the Role:
TheSenior DevOps Engineerwill be a key member of theArtificial Intelligenceteamand will play an integral role indesigning building delivering and scaling AI-enabled systems and processes to improve business processes and decision-making capabilities. TheDevOps Engineer will work within the development team and with Process Design team Process Adoption team and Business unit representatives to transform optimizeand digitize operational processesin order todeliverbottom-line value and results for Citco.
About the Artificial Intelligence Team:
The Artificial Intelligence teamis multi-disciplinary team charged with identifying building and deploying operational AI-enabled solutionsleveraging a suite of emerging technologies such as Machine Learning Natural Language Processing Computer Vision Large Language Modelsgenerative models and multi-agent systems.
Responsibilities
Job Duties
- Design develop and implement scalable cloud infrastructure and applications using AWS services.
- Architect and maintain solution designs aligned with business and operational requirements ensuring scalability performance and reliability.
- Build configure and manage CI/CD and DevOps pipelines (e.g. CodePipeline CodeBuild CodeDeploy) to enable efficient and automated software delivery.
- Work extensively with AWS core services including CloudFormation EC2 ECS/Docker ELB Lambda RDS S3 IAM CloudWatch and Git-based repositories.
- Create and maintain architecture diagrams technical documentation and operational playbooks.
- Design and optimize data pipelines and infrastructure improving performance scalability and efficiency.
- Ensure systems are built with strong security measures including access controls encryption and compliance standards.
- Establish and maintain resilience and recovery strategies including backups disaster recovery and high availability.
- Perform code reviews and enforce coding standards and DevOps best practices.
- Collaborate with engineering operations and business teams to align infrastructure with organizational goals.
- Participate in Agile ceremonies (stand-ups backlog grooming sprint reviews retrospectives) and follow Agile development practices.
- Support testing and automation efforts to ensure reliability and quality of deployments.
- Evaluate new technologies and contribute to technology strategy and continuous improvement initiatives.
Key Competencies
- Deep expertise in AWS cloud architecture and services.
- Strong knowledge of solution architecture and system design including building and scaling distributed systems.
- Proficiency in CI/CD pipelines and DevOps tooling with a focus on automation and efficiency.
- Strong understanding of security best practices risk management and recovery mechanisms (e.g. disaster recovery high availability).
- High level of technical knowledge combined with commercial acumen to align engineering decisions with business outcomes.
- Excellent analytical thinking and problem-solving skills.
- Strong communication and teamwork abilities with the capacity to collaborate across technical and business teams.
- Demonstrated drive for results delivering high-quality solutions in fast-paced environments.
- High degree of adaptability in working with evolving technologies and changing priorities.
- Experience with architecture diagramming tools (e.g. Lucidchart).
Qualifications
About You
- Bachelors degree in Mathematics Computer Science Information Systems or a related field.
- You are a systems thinker who designs solutions for scalability resilience and performance.
- Strong combination of technical depth and hands-on delivery experience in cloud and DevOps environments.
- Proven experience working with AWS cloud infrastructure and services including building serverless and containerized applications.
- Proficiency in Python and Bash/Shell scripting for automation and tooling.
- Hands-on experience with CI/CD pipelines DevOps tools and deployment automation.
- Experience building and integrating APIs and working with event-driven microservices architectures.
- Comfortable working with large volumes of structured and unstructured data.
- Strong focus on automation efficiency reliability and operational excellence.
- Ability to work independently while collaborating effectively across cross-functional teams.
- Excellent communication skills with the ability to clearly explain complex technical architectures to diverse stakeholders.
- You stay current with emerging cloud and DevOps technologies continuously improving your skillset.
Preferred / Assets
- Knowledge of financial products and Hedge Fund Administration.
- Understanding of Agile project management practices.
- Experience with Jira and Confluence.
- Familiarity with BI tools (Tableau Qlik Power BI).
- Exposure to NLP LLMs or Machine Learning technologies.
What We Offer:
- A challenging and rewarding role in an award-winning global business
- Opportunities for personal and professional career development
- Great working environment competitive salary and benefits and opportunities for educational support
- Be part of an industry leading global team renowned for excellence
Required Experience:
IC
About Company
At Citco, we don't just provide bespoke solutions and better results. We’re a true partner dedicated to developing rich, long-term relationships through gold standard services.